Journal: Oncotarget
Article Title: Epithelial derived CTGF promotes breast tumor progression via inducing EMT and collagen I fibers deposition
doi:
Figure Lengend Snippet: CTGF is mainly derived from epithelial tumor cells. Through the CTGF-TNFR1-IκB autocrine signaling, CTGF promotes tumor EMT which contributes to the stemness and metastasis. Through promoting the deposition and orientation of collagen I fibers in the primary tumor stroma, CTGF promotes stroma-tumor interaction which facilitates tumor progression.
